The 6CWQ10FN is a Schottky diode rectifier designed for use in power supply applications.
It is commonly used to convert alternating current (AC) to direct current (DC) in various electronic devices and equipment.
The 6CWQ10FN is typically available in a surface-mount DPAK package, which provides thermal performance and low profile benefits.
This product is essential for efficient power conversion and management in electronic circuits and systems.
The 6CWQ10FN is usually supplied in reels or tubes, with quantities varying based on manufacturer specifications.
The 6CWQ10FN features a standard DPAK pin configuration with the following pins: 1. Anode 2. Cathode 3. Not connected
The 6CWQ10FN operates based on the Schottky barrier principle, where the metal-semiconductor junction allows for fast switching and low forward voltage drop during rectification.
The 6CWQ10FN is widely used in the following applications: - Switching power supplies - DC-DC converters - Motor control circuits - Solar inverters - LED lighting systems
